what are all the signs that indicate the use of an open circle when graphing ?

Respuesta :

ederalorena8
ederalorena8 ederalorena8
  • 14-04-2021

Answer:

When graphing a linear inequality on a number line, use an open circle for "less than" or "greater than", and a closed circle for "less than or equal to" or "greater than or equal to".
